
Eelco Heinen
Eelco Heinen is a Dutch politician and member of the People's Party for Freedom and Democracy (VVD), currently serving as the Minister of Finance. He is known for his focus on fiscal responsibility and managing the national budget, often emphasizing the importance of adhering to budgetary rules to avoid future tax burdens. Recently, he was in the news for successfully negotiating a coalition agreement on the spring budget after extensive discussions with various political parties, where he stressed the need for maintaining financial discipline amidst concerns of a potential recession.
